You may need to work a little earlier/later as needed.Requirements:High School Diploma or GED equivalent requiredExperience in at least one of the following is preferred (but NOT required): Fluorescein Angiography, Oculoplastics, Medically Necessary Contact Lens (optical experience, contact lens insertion and removals, RGPs, etc), Plastic surgery/med spa/estheticsExperience working in Ophthalmology and/or Optometry strongly preferredBilingual in English and Spanish is preferred, but not requiredFavorable result on Background Check requiredBasic computer skillsStrong customer service skillsExcitement to learn and growEssential Functions:Facilitate patient flowAssist the doctor in preliminary testingVerify medical and vision insurancesEffectively communicate with patients, doctors, and managersAnswer inquiries through phone, email, and in-person requestsAn Ophthalmic Technician is a valuable asset to an Ophthalmologist as they assist in providing excellent patient care to the patients during their visit. This employee is able to handle a wide range of duties while using equipment to perform the initial testing needed to prepare a patient for an exam with an Ophthalmologist.Essential Duties and Responsibilities:Provide exceptional customer service during every patient encounter (in person or via phone)Display a professional attitude, greet patients promptly with a smile, and thank them when they leaveAnticipate Physician needs to facilitate the flow of the clinicPractice urgency at all times with patient's time, as well as doctor's time and scheduleComply with all company policies and procedures, including HIPAAVerify patient's information by interviewing patientRecord patient's medical history and current medications and confirm purpose of visitRecord all data in the patient's Electronic Medical Record (EMR)Check condition of patient's eyes by observing pupils, muscles, visual acuity, and extraocular movementsRequired skills include: dilation, refraction, pressures, and performing a variety of diagnostic tests including visual fields, OCT, GDX, IOL master, auto refractor and topographyDemonstrates working knowledge of eye anatomy, diseases, symptoms and ocular medicationsAccurately and thoroughly document medical visits and procedures as they are being performed by the PhysicianPrepare patients for treatments and minor procedures; measure and record vital signs (blood pressure, pulse, and respiration rate) as requiredOpen and close exam rooms as neededKeep examination, treatment, laser and any other assigned rooms cleaned and stocked with supplies, and keep drug count up to date.General office duties and cleaning to be assigned by managerQualifications:Provides excellent patient care and is energetic and empathetic with patientsMust comply with HIPAA confidentiality standards when communicating patient informationCommunication skills and the ability to coordinate and cooperate with all levels of employees in a courteous, professional manner at all timesOrganizational skills with focus on tracking patient care and improving patient flowDesire to gain industry knowledge and trainingDemonstrates initiative in accomplishing practice goalsAbility to grow, adapt, and accept changeConsistently creates a positive work environment by being team-oriented and patient-focusedCommitment to work over 40 hours to meet the needs of the businessAbility to work weekends when applicableReliable transportation that would allow employee to go to multiple work locations with minimal noticeEducation and/or Experience:High school diploma or general education degree (GED) requiredExperience in at least one of the following is preferred (but NOT required): Fluorescein Angiography, Oculoplastics, Medically Necessary Contact Lens (optical experience, contact lens insertion and removals, RGPs, etc), Plastic surgery/med spa/estheticsExperience working in Ophthalmology and/or Optometry preferredBilingual in English and Spanish is a plusLicenses and Credentials:Current Certified Ophthalmic Assistant (COA) or Certified Ophthalmic Technician (COT) certification is preferred, but not requiredSystems and Technology:Proficient in Microsoft Excel, Word, PowerPoint, OutlookExperience using Electronic Medical Records (EMR) systemsComputer proficiency and ability to quickly learn new applicationsPhysical Requirements:This role requires a variety of physical activities to effectively perform essential job functions. The position involves frequent walking (75%), sitting (50%), and standing (50%), with regular bending, stooping, and reaching (25–50%). Employees must be able to lift, carry, push, and pull items up to 25 lbs. Strong fine motor skills and full use of hands are essential, as the role demands constant grasping, writing/typing, and use of technology. Visual and auditory acuity—including color, depth, peripheral vision, and the ability to adjust focus—is required 100% of the time.
